Suspect in Galveston County 4th District Corporal's murder transferred to Harris County Jail

HOUSTON – The suspect in the killing of a Harris County 4th Precinct deputy constable has been transferred from the Galveston County Jail to the Harris County Jail.

Athir Murady was charged with evading arrest in Galveston County and murder in Harris County in connection with the shooting of Cpl. Maher Husseini of the 4th Precinct of Harris County.

Murady is accused of shooting Husseini as he stood at a traffic light at the intersection of Richmond Avenue and Fondren Road. Husseini was driving to work in his personal car when the suspected gunman got out of his car, walked toward him and began firing at Husseini's SUV.

According to a Houston police source, the gunman returned, shot Husseini again and then fled before leaving the scene.

Murady was captured after being spotted by a city marshal in Galveston. Murady fled when he realized he was being spotted, and police engaged in a brief chase.

In the area of ​​the Causeway Bridge, Murady drove his vehicle into Galveston Bay and got out. He swam in the bay before a boat came to pick him up.

A police dog bit Murady while he was being taken into custody before he was taken by ambulance under guard to UTMB John Sealy Hospital.
